Hinges for All Applications
Hinges are used in many different kinds of products. Choosing the right hinge is an important element in the design of a product because a hinge that is not properly designed could fail under stress and cause other components to fail. Engineers can choose from a variety of hinge styles, materials and finishes to suit their specific application.
The primary function of a hinge is to join two components of an object, such as a lid or door in order for them to be closed and opened. This allows people to enter or exit the room or container, and also access the contents. Hinges are typically made of metal, however they can also be made out of other materials such as plastic. There are several different types of hinges such as barrel, pintle, and T-hinges. Each hinge type has its own unique properties.
A barrel hinge is made up of flat surfaces or leaves which are joined by a metal rod called a pin, which runs through the center of the leaf. These are usually equipped with holes for bolts and screws. The leaves are separated to allow movement. The ends of the leaves extend laterally from the knuckle, which is the place where the pin goes through.
Another type of hinge is a pintle hinge, which uses an extended rod or shaft to support the weight of the object. This is often used in larger structures like elevated freeways, or railroad viaducts, to reduce the transfer of bending stresses between structural elements and increase the strength of the structure against earthquakes.
There are also t-hinges which use a longer arm than barrel or pintle hinges to provide support for larger objects. These hinges are commonly used in cabinetry, furniture, and other heavy-duty applications.
A concealed hinge is a different type of hinge that could be fixed to the edge of a cabinet or door. This kind of hinge can be aesthetically appealing and is ideal for situations where the hinge will be visible, like with cabinets or doors. They are typically used with self-closing and damping systems.
Hinges for Doors
Hinges are one of the most important elements of a door's overall functionality and appearance. They must be able to open and close doors smoothly and seamlessly blend into the space they are placed in. There are a variety of styles available to choose from, so you can find hinges that suit any decor or style.
When choosing the hinges that are suitable for your project, take into consideration the amount of weight each hinge will carry and the location you'll be installing them. For instance heavy duty hinges that are high load are ideal for applications where the hinges will be subjected to more stress and heavier than regular hinges. These hinges are reinforced around the knuckles to provide more strength and support.
Other factors to consider when choosing a hinge for your door are its opening angle. Some hinge types are designed to be able to swing in both directions, while others are not, which makes them more suitable for spaces that have specific layout requirements. For instance, double action hinges (also called saloon door hinges) allow the door to swing both ways, but they will only return to a closed position if manually activated, which makes them ideal for use in salons, dining rooms and cafes.
For more flexibility, try an upward butt hinge. These hinges raise the door by approximately half an inch when it is opened, letting it to sit nearly in line with the frame. This kind of hinge works well in areas with dense carpets, as it reduces friction and helps prevent the risk of slipping.
Continuous hinges are a great option for heavier doors. These long hinges are made of corrosion-resistant aluminum extruded from the extruder and have a geared tooth design that distributes weight evenly along the length of the hinge. They're available in a range of widths and types of materials, and can be installed on both interior and exterior doors.

There are a variety of cabinet hinges and it can get difficult to choose which is the best fit for your needs. Having a basic understanding of the terms used in the industry can make it easier to narrow down your options and find the perfect hinge for your home improvement or construction project.
When deciding on the right hinges for your cabinet, you must be aware of two things: the cabinet design and the style of door overlay. These aspects will help narrow your options and start to focus on the features designs, styles and finishes that fit your personal tastes.
Traditional cabinet hinges are elegant and are durable, but some homeowners prefer contemporary designs. Soft cabinet hinges are a great option for modern-day projects, since they reduce the sound closing and opening doors and also allow for easy swinging. There are a range of hinges for cabinet hardware that offer extra functionality, such as self-close and lipped styles.
Surface mount hinges are fixed directly to the cabinet door and frame. They are easily seen when the door is closed. They are easy to set up and are a good choice for face frame cabinets with doors that are either overlay or inset.
